Lets compare vitamin content per 300 calories of Navel Oranges vs Oyster Mushrooms:
300 calories of Navel Oranges have 4 times more Vitamin A, more Vitamin C and more Vitamin E than Oyster Mushrooms.
While 300 kcal of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contain 2.7 times more Vitamin B1, 10.2 times more Vitamin B2, 17.3 times more Vitamin B3, 7.3 times more Vitamin B5, 2.1 times more Vitamin B6, 1.7 times more Vitamin B9 and more Vitamin D than Raw Navel Oranges.
300 calories of Navel Oranges have insufficient amounts of Vitamin D
300 calories of Oyster Mushrooms have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in C and Vitamin E
Both Raw Navel Oranges as well as Raw Oyster Mushrooms have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in K in 300 calories.
Comparing minerals per 300 calories for Navel Oranges vs Oyster Mushrooms:
300 calories of Navel Oranges have 9.7 times more Calcium than Oyster Mushrooms.
While 300 kcal of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contain 9.3 times more Copper, 15.2 times more Iron, 2.4 times more Magnesium, 5.8 times more Manganese, 7.7 times more Phosphorus, 3.8 times more Potassium, more Selenium, 26.7 times more Sodium, 14.3 times more Zinc and 1.5 times more Water than Raw Navel Oranges.
300 calories of Navel Oranges lack sufficient amounts of Selenium and Zinc
300 calories of Oyster Mushrooms l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 300 calories:
300 calories of Navel Oranges have 1.4 times more Carbohydrate, 5.2 times more Sugars and more Fructose than Oyster Mushrooms.
While 300 kcal of Raw Oyster Mushrooms contain 7.9 times more Omega 6, 1.6 times more Fiber and 5.4 times more Protein than Raw Navel Oranges.
Both Navel Oranges and Oyster Mushrooms offer comparable quantities of Energy per 300 calories.
300 calories of Navel Oranges prov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6
Both Raw Navel Oranges as well as Raw Oyster Mushrooms prov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3 in 300 calories.
